Methods for Increased Accuracy in Numerical Reservoir Simulators

The use of 2-point upstream weighting of fluid mobility is proposed as an alternative to the generally employed single-point approximation. Use of the 2-point formula results in the reduction of both numerical dispersion of flood fronts and the sensitivity of predicted areal displacement performance to grid orientation. Stability analysis provides the time step limitation for control of solution oscillations. This, together with limitations for control of overshoot and truncation error, provides a practical basis for the automatic selection of time steps. (18 refs.)
